I don't know if anyone is at all interested but I have created a revisualization tool in Blender that can give me an idea of what a rendering will look like on the dome before I take it into the dome.

This is useful for me in three ways:
1) I don't actually HAVE a full dome system yet although we'll start our renovation in less than two months.
2) I can show people who haven't been in a full dome theater what the images look like in a preview.
3) I can shoot bits from programs to make promos to play on the flat screen we have outside our dome.

You can use video or still frames as the image texture of the dome.

It's also done using the BI renderer because without a CUDA or decent OpenGL rendering on the system I'm using, it renders about twice as fast although it would no problem at all to render this using Cycles or the renderer of your choice.
